回答:先不要着急,如果是第一次做JDBC,报的错误自己先复制下来,做一个Word文档,之后解决办法写在下面,积累经验耐心的查看SQL错误,一般都能模模糊糊地看懂一些信息,就能缩小解决范围第一步:检查数据库驱动,是不是相应的版本;第二步:检查是不是Jar包,是Zip包也是不行的,是Jar就转第三部;第三步:检查SQL语句是不是有语法错误,检查方法:将写好的SQL语句,有占位符的话先用参数补齐,放到数据库可...
回答:效率高不高还是要看写出来的 sql.如果对于相同的语句,个人觉得纯粹的SQL是比HQL高的,起码省去了把HQL转化为SQL的时间。不过HQL可以将结果封装成对象,而SQL不行,因此但就查询来讲纯粹的SQL效率高了(前提是SQL本身就很高效)。
回答:感谢邀请!最简单的语句就是delete from 表名 where 条件批量删除的语句也可以使用find_in_set函数 使用id 来进行批量删除但是最好的办法就是建立存储过程。
回答:目前大部分研发团队都要求业务逻辑用代码来实现,SQL操作往往都是基本操作。用SQL来表现业务逻辑,也就是通过存储过程的方式来表现业务逻辑是比较传统的开发方案。在C/S时代很多逻辑的实现都是通过SQL来实现的,主要原因是业务规模和部署方式决定的。早期的C/S编程时代往往都是非分布式环境下的开发,而且大多数情况下并不需要考虑移植性问题,此时采用SQL来完成业务逻辑是比较方便的处理方式。采用存储过程来完...
回答:谢谢邀请!这个问题用同步门闩应该可以解决,我们看一下定义:CountDownLatch是jdk1.5之后引入的一个同步器应用类,它的作用能够使一个线程一直等待直到其他线程完成任务后再继续执行。CountDownLatch通常也被叫做门闩,意思是它会导致一条或多条线程一直在门口等待,直到一条线程打开这个门,其他线程才得以继续执行这是jdk1.5新增加的功能,另外使用同步屏障应该也能解决。我在头条上写...
...。JDBC是面向关系型数据库的。 简单解释: 通过Java语言执行sql语句,从而操作数据库 (2) 来由 想要通过Java操作不同的数据库,应该根据数据库的不同而执行特定的API,而出于简化的想法,Sun公司,定义了一套面向所有关系型数...
... J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。是Java访问数据库的标准规范。 JDBC提供了一种基准,据此可以构建更高...
... J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。是Java访问数据库的标准规范。 JDBC提供了一种基准,据此可以构建更高...
...是Java Database Connectivity,即Java数据库连接,它是一种可以执行SQL语句的Java API。程序可通过JDBC API连接到关系数据库,并使用结构化查询语言(SQL,数据库标准的查询语言)来完成对数据库的查询、更新 与其他数据库编程环境相...
...记录封装成pojo对象解析比较方便。解决:Mybatis自动将sql执行结果映射至Java对象,通过statement中的resultType定义输出结果的类型。 与Hibernate比较 Mybatis学习门槛低, 简单易学 ,程序员直接编写原生态sql,可严格控制sql执行性能,...
... J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。是Java访问数据库的标准规范 JDBC提供了一种基准,据此可以构建更高级...
...法,另一种是使用结果集的Set方法,也可以通过Statement,执行UPDATE SQL语句,但大体来说都一样。 第一种方法同样的,对于String等类型而言是可以通过null直接赋值,如setXXX(1,null)。但是同理,如果对于setInt(1,null)或是setFloat(1,null...
...https://www.ibm.com/developer... 数据库字段映射到 Java 对象 SQL 执行结束之后将会返回查询结果,这里将会使 SQL 查询结果转化为返回结果 com.query.QueryDO。这里需要用到上面提到 ResultMap 对象。 当 SQL 执行结束返回 ResultSet 对象之后,...
...的Connection对象 ResultSet res=statement.executeQuery(sql); //执行查询,注意这里只能是executeQuery,Statement还有一些执行mysql函数,但是都不适合查询,后面会详细说 while(res.next()) //如果res结果中还有元素,那么返回true,否...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...